What year did Pioneer CDJ-900 come out?

CDJ-900. The Pioneer CDJ-900 was announced simultaneously with Pioneer CDJ-2000 on September 17, 2009. The player has been available since the end of December 2009. The CDJ900 was placed below the Pioneer CDJ-2000, but above the Pioneer CDJ-850 and the Pioneer CDJ-350.

Does CDJ-900 have USB?

Pioneer CDJ-900: File support and connections In addition to playing CDs, the CDJ-900 can also play MP3, AAC, WAV and AIFF files either off a CD or a USB drive. A USB host port on the rear of the unit also allows you to plug the CDJ-900 in to a laptop so that you can use it as a MIDI controller, for example.

Does CDJ 900 have hot cues?

You can use memory cues (above the slip button) which works about the same and you can easily navigate with the call buttons. No hot cues available on the 900 or 900 Nexus.

What kind of technology does the cdj-900nxs have?

The CDJ-900NXS builds on the success of its predecessor, the CDJ-900, plus it’s packed with new technology including a full color LCD screen, Beat Divide, four-deck Beat Sync and the ability to play sets from a smartphone.

What are the features of the Wolfson CDJ-900?

Another key facet of the CDJ-900 is its advanced HID (human interface device) and MIDI capabilities for native control of DVS (digital vinyl systems) via USB. There is also an improved audio output circuit, a new Wolfson DAC processor, and a built-in 24-bit/48 kHz sound card.
